https://www.on3.com/boards/threads/friday-nil.415063/ As part of my job, I’ve researched, interviewed and talked to folks across the country regarding NIL, to administrators and companies not only focused on Texas players, but on other schools as well. As a result, I’ve heard just about all of the pitches out there. There is a consistent theme among them. It always appears that most of those companies are taking a significant portion of the rake. An NFT? A player might get only 50-60 percent of what a fan spends on a token. An invitation-only club? Just 70 or 80 percent of the total donation, minus additional fees, usually goes to the players based on my read of some of those agreements. I don’t begrudge those companies trying to make money. Far from it. It’s just that I know most Texas fans want to see Longhorns players succeed as much or more than they do those businesses. ** At Texas, there is an alternative available to fans, an organization that is fundamentally different. And that organization is Horns With Heart, aka The Pancake Factory. Horns With Heart is dedicated to paying no less than 90-percent of all funds raised to the players. That includes all credit card charges, contract fees, and the fees associated with the service-oriented work required of the players. Furthermore, any donation is 100-percent tax deductible because HWH is a 501-c3 organization approved by the IRS. ** The Pancake Factory has already committed to paying every Texas offensive lineman $50,000 a year in return for their service work in the community. Now, Horns With Heart wants to do even more, and it’s strictly up to Texas fans and donors to determine just how much they are able to accomplish.
